How to fill out new employer kit

How to fill out a new employer kit:
01
Start by reviewing all the materials included in the kit. This may include forms, instructions, and any additional documents or resources provided by the employer.
02
Familiarize yourself with the purpose and function of each form included in the kit. Take note of any specific instructions or requirements for each form.
03
Gather any necessary information or documentation that may be required to complete the forms. This can include personal information, employment history, identification documents, and tax-related information.
04
Begin filling out each form one by one, following the provided instructions. Pay close attention to accuracy and completeness of information, as well as any required signatures or additional documentation that needs to be attached.
05
Once all the forms have been filled out correctly, review them for any errors or missing information. Make any necessary corrections or additions before submitting the completed kit.
06
Follow the instructions provided on how to return the completed new employer kit to the employer. This may involve mailing the kit to a specific address or directly submitting it to the employer's human resources department.
07
Keep a copy of the completed new employer kit for your own records.
